Apricot Ice with Roasted Almonds
 
Source: dLife

A frozen apricot flavored treat with crunchy almonds.

Rating:
Prep Time: 3 hours
Cook Time: 0 minutes
Difficulty: EASY

Nutrition Facts

Makes 4 servings
Amount Per Serving
Calories 56.6
Total Carbs 12.1 g
Dietary Fiber 0.6 g
Sugars 9.5 g
Total Fat 1.1 g
Saturated Fat 0.1 g
Unsaturated Fat 1 g
Potassium 26.8 mg
Protein 0.7 g
Sodium 78.2 mg
Dietary Exchanges
1/2 Fruit, 1/4 Other Carbohydrate
See the Detailed Nutritional Analysis
Powered by ESHA


Servings
Ingredients

Directions
1 Stir together sugar, lemon juice, salt, almond extract, and nectar in an 8-inch baking dish.
2 Wrap dish and place in freezer for 45 minutes. Scrape mixture with a fork every 45 minutes for about 3 hours
3 Take mixture out of freezer and scrape until fluffy. Sprinkle almonds over ice and serve.
Additional Information
Serve the ice over apricot slices garnished with lemon rinds. The ice can be kept in the freezer for up to 3 days.
